Love dispels darkness

Yet I am writing you a new commandment that is true in him and in you, because the darkness is passing away and the true light is already shining.1 John 2:8

Greeting friends,

Today our text teaches us one of the oldest yet newest commandments- to LOVE. From the creation story, to the giving of the Ten Commandments, to the coming of Jesus and until his coming again, this has always been the message of God – to LOVE.

Regrettably this is something that as a people we have failed to grasp. From Adam and Eve until the coming of Jesus the message of love wasn’t truly understood, but since the coming of Jesus, we have a clearer understanding of Love, for those who choose to abide by the teachings of Jesus.

John is clear though about this concept of love as depicted by Jesus. If you say you love God but hate your brother or sister then the truth of love and Jesus is not within you. Instead you continue to live in darkness. What is this darkness? It is the absence of love. It is hate, jealousy, and everything that is in contrast to who God is and what God stands for – otherwise known as sin.

Jesus teaches us how to come from this darkness and that is by showing love to God and people. When we do this we become like light dispelling darkness. The more we show love is the more the darkness will pass away and the true light -Jesus who is Love- will be seen.

Make no mistake if we say we love God, but hate others or mistreat them or speak ill of them or malice them or fail to help them when we can then we are still in darkness.

Love dispels darkness and show we belong to the light. Friends let us love as we ought.
